/**
* Top level resource for Admin REST API
*
* @resource Realms Admin
* @author <a href="mailto:bill@burkecentral.com">Bill Burke</a>
* @version $Revision: 1 $
*/
@Extension(name = KeycloakOpenAPI.Profiles.ADMIN, value = "")
public class RealmsAdminResource {
protected static final Logger logger = Logger.getLogger(RealmsAdminResource.class);
protected final AdminAuth auth;
protected final TokenManager tokenManager;
protected final KeycloakSession session;
protected final ClientConnection clientConnection;
public RealmsAdminResource(KeycloakSession session, AdminAuth auth, TokenManager tokenManager) {
this.session = session;
this.clientConnection = session.getContext().getConnection();
this.auth = auth;
this.tokenManager = tokenManager;
}
public static final CacheControl noCache = new CacheControl();
static {
noCache.setNoCache(true);
}
/**
* Get accessible realms
*
* Returns a list of accessible realms. The list is filtered based on what realms the caller is allowed to view.
*
* @return
*/
@GET
@NoCache
@Produces(MediaType.APPLICATION_JSON)
@Tag(name = KeycloakOpenAPI.Admin.Tags.REALMS_ADMIN)
@Operation(summary = "Get accessible realms Returns a list of accessible realms. The list is filtered based on what realms the caller is allowed to view.")
public Stream<RealmRepresentation> getRealms(@DefaultValue("false") @QueryParam("briefRepresentation") boolean briefRepresentation) {
Stream<RealmRepresentation> realms = session.realms().getRealmsStream()
.map(realm -> toRealmRep(realm, briefRepresentation))
.filter(Objects::nonNull);
return throwIfEmpty(realms, new ForbiddenException());
}
protected RealmRepresentation toRealmRep(RealmModel realm, boolean briefRep) {
if (AdminPermissions.realms(session, auth).canView(realm)) {
return briefRep ? ModelToRepresentation.toBriefRepresentation(realm) : ModelToRepresentation.toRepresentation(session, realm, false);
} else if (AdminPermissions.realms(session, auth).isAdmin(realm)) {
RealmRepresentation rep = new RealmRepresentation();
rep.setRealm(realm.getName());
return rep;
}
return null;
}
/**
* Import a realm.
* <p>
* Imports a realm from a full representation of that realm. Realm name must be unique.
*
*/
@POST
@Consumes(MediaType.APPLICATION_JSON)
@Tag(name = KeycloakOpenAPI.Admin.Tags.REALMS_ADMIN)
@Operation(summary = "Import a realm. Imports a realm from a full representation of that realm.", description = "Realm name must be unique.")
public Response importRealm(InputStream requestBody) {
AdminPermissions.realms(session, auth).requireCreateRealm();
ExportImportManager exportImportManager = session.getProvider(DatastoreProvider.class).getExportImportManager();
try {
RealmModel realm = exportImportManager.importRealm(requestBody);
grantPermissionsToRealmCreator(realm);
URI location = AdminRoot.realmsUrl(session.getContext().getUri()).path(realm.getName()).build();
logger.debugv("imported realm success, sending back: {0}", location.toString());
// The create event is associated with the realm of the user executing the operation,
// instead of the realm being created.
AdminEventBuilder adminEvent = new AdminEventBuilder(auth.getRealm(), auth, session, clientConnection);
adminEvent.resource(ResourceType.REALM).realm(auth.getRealm().getId()).operation(OperationType.CREATE)
.resourcePath(realm.getName())
.representation(
StripSecretsUtils.strip(ModelToRepresentation.toRepresentation(session, realm, false)))
.success();
return Response.created(location).build();
} catch (ModelDuplicateException e) {
logger.error("Conflict detected", e);
if (session.getTransactionManager().isActive()) session.getTransactionManager().setRollbackOnly();
throw ErrorResponse.exists("Conflict detected. See logs for details");
} catch (PasswordPolicyNotMetException e) {
logger.error("Password policy not met for user " + e.getUsername(), e);
if (session.getTransactionManager().isActive()) session.getTransactionManager().setRollbackOnly();
throw ErrorResponse.error("Password policy not met. See logs for details", Response.Status.BAD_REQUEST);
}
}
private void grantPermissionsToRealmCreator(RealmModel realm) {
if (auth.hasRealmRole(AdminRoles.ADMIN)) {
return;
}
ClientModel realmAdminApp = realm.getMasterAdminClient();
Arrays.stream(AdminRoles.ALL_REALM_ROLES)
.map(realmAdminApp::getRole)
.forEach(auth.getUser()::grantRole);
}
/**
* Base path for the admin REST API for one particular realm.
*
* @param headers
* @param name realm name (not id!)
* @return
*/
@Path("{realm}")
public RealmAdminResource getRealmAdmin(@PathParam("realm") @Parameter(description = "realm name (not id!)") final String name) {
RealmManager realmManager = new RealmManager(session);
RealmModel realm = realmManager.getRealmByName(name);
if (realm == null) throw new NotFoundException("Realm not found.");
if (!RealmManager.isAdministrationRealm(auth.getRealm())
&& !auth.getRealm().equals(realm)) {
throw new ForbiddenException();
}
AdminPermissionEvaluator realmAuth = AdminPermissions.evaluator(session, realm, auth);
AdminEventBuilder adminEvent = new AdminEventBuilder(realm, auth, session, clientConnection);
session.getContext().setRealm(realm);
return new RealmAdminResource(session, realmAuth, adminEvent);
}
}
